2011 American Idol Finalists Meet Bald Eagle Challenger

PIGEON FORGE, Tenn. - (BUSINESS WIRE) - Once again, the American Eagle Foundation's (www.eagles.org) trained non-releasable bald eagle "Challenger" flew beautifully at Celebrity Fight Night, Muhammad Ali's annual Parkinson's fundraiser, last Saturday evening in Phoenix - this time while Lee Greenwood sang a stirring rendition of his "God Bless The USA" song.

Challenger even took an extra show-stopping spin around the ballroom at the star-studded black tie event to wild applause. His spectacular flight caused emcee Reba McEntire to state, "We're so glad to have to Challenger back this year!" (after missing last year's event), and also inspired comedian Billy Crystal to open his tribute remarks to Muhammad Ali by jokingly stating with a straight face, "When Challenger flew over my table, he pooped on my plate!"

Challenger and AEF president Al Cecere were also invited to visit the dressing room of this season's Top American Idol finalists at the fundraising event - held at the J.W. Marriott Desert Ridge Resort. When Challenger walked into the room on Cecere's gloved arm, all the Idol contestants rushed over to see the iconic bird, and anxiously began taking photos of him with their cell phones (along with the American Idol video crew). Challenger and Cecere did separate photos with each contestant present (James Durbin, Jacob Lusk, Lauren Alaina, Naima Adedapo, Scotty McCreery, Haley Reinhart, Thia Megia, Paul McDonald, Stefano Langone, Pia Toscano).

Former Idol winner Jordin Sparks, who Challenger has performed with in the past (Celebrity Fight Night & AFC Football Championship), also attended the event.

The non-profit eagle conservation group has worked to care for and protect bald eagles and other birds of prey for the past 25 years, and is headquartered at Dollywood in Pigeon Forge, Tennessee.
